US: Adreca finalizes acquisitions from Hertz after $2.56B merger

 |  February 18, 2013

The Franchise Services of North America has announced that Adreca Holdings Corp. Has finalized its acquisition of various concessions from Hertz Global Holdings Inc. Hertz was required to divest some of its assets after it acquired Dollar Thrifty Automotive Group for $2.56 billion last December. As a result, Adreca has bought the Advantage Rent-A-Car brand from Hertz. Adreca has opened up new rental locations as a result of its acquisitions, both on- and off-airport.
